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| arching bushweed | Dwarf Fat-tailed Jerboa |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Malpighiales (Malpighiales)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Phyllanthaceae | Dipodidae |
| Genus | Flueggea | Pygeretmus |
| Species | Flueggea suffruticosa | Pygeretmus pumilio |
